
BPM Partners: Mid-sized Companies See Business Benefits in Abandoning Spreadsheets Used for Budgeting & Planning Survey Results and Webinar Highlight Benefits of Automated Performance Management Solutions for Improved Financial Results Toronto, ON (Vocus) September 14, 2009 BPM Partners, the leading independent authority on business performance management (BPM) solutions, today released preliminary results from its 2009 Budgeting and Planning Survey for Mid-sized Businesses, conducted earlier this year in partnership with PROPHIX Software. More than 220 individual companies participated in the survey. The survey results suggest that mid-size companies need to invest in automated planning, budgeting, and forecasting tools in order to derive measurable improvements in their financial performance. "This is an area where mid-size firms need to follow the lead of the Fortune 500," said Craig Schiff, CEO, BPM Partners. "Larger firms have discovered the power of dedicated tools for budgeting, forecasting, and reporting. The new breed of analytic applications, both lower in cost and easier-to-use, makes it possible for the mid-market to move beyond spreadsheets with confidence." PROPHIX vice president Bally Boodram agrees. "The improvement opportunity for companies currently using spreadsheets for budgeting and planning is simply too high in today's hyper-volatile business environment.
